Ralph Kahana

Dr. Kahana was president of BPSI from 1980 to1982, and started "Friends of BPSI" with Molly Schoenberg. In 1960 he was a founding member of the Boston Society for Gerontologic Psychiatry, the first such society in the United States. Through this society, the Journal of Geriatric Psychiatry was started, which he edited for 20 years. He was one of three who won the American Psychoanalytic Association's Weinberg Award for geriatric psychiatry. His current interests are painting with watercolors and oils, particularly portraits of his grandchildren.
